QUOTE(shadow_walker @ Sep 11 2015, 09:50 AM) aiyor...so inconsistentla Citibank...mine 1st call 1st CS...sorry to hear that bro The CS will give u 2 choices to use points to waive or do balance transfer. Say you want to do neither .If the CS still does not want to waive the annual fees. Ask them to pass the line to the retention department. Talk to the retention officer. haha..yeah..already charged to my statement..been busy totally forgot my yearly waiver. but they reverse it all incl gst in the next statement..so all good |
